If you stick some in parallel, one will take more current — and get warmer. If you stick them in series, and one goes short circuit, you get a higher voltage across the remainder, and THEY get warmer.



Ambient temperature in Brisbane come summertime means they will ALL get warmer. I would suggest at least one temp sensor per bank, plus a few ambient sensors. Any difference beyond a point should trigger alarms, or at least isolate the warm bank.



Well, best practice really is to monitor at least bank temperature. At multiple points, if possible. And the internal resistance should match aswell, if possible. The cells of a pack in P configuration will balance each other out, the issue there is just the current draw.



If you build a 4P pack with three full and one empty cell, the three full ones will rapidly charge the empty one until all four are at the same voltage. If connecting the cells in series, a balancing system is required.



They self-balance when in parallel. Series is another story, so yes, you have to take steps to balance the voltage across any series string of lithium cells. At low currents the differences are minimal and basically just causes uneven wear on the battery pack because the low resistance cells get discharged deeper and then re-balanced when the load goes away, adding to their cycle count.

Anode is usually graphite on copper, and cathode is usually a lithium intercalation compound on nickel or aluminum. No metallic lithium is present. Intercalation is basically layering of lithium atoms between layers of another metal.



But most of the stuff that burns in a lithium battery is the flammable organic solvent used in the electrolyte. The exothermic reaction with water and lithium provides the ignition source, and the electrolyte provides the fuel.

Their stainless steel cases made them physically very durable. They even fell out of use for military equipment. Another interesting thing is the old book on battery rebuilding, from the early 20th century when car batteries were made of hard rubber cells in a wood box, sealed up with tar.



They were very similar to the absorbed glass mat design. The lead grids with lead oxide packed into the squares were pressed together with thin sheets of wood veneer. Hot steam was used to melt the tar so the cells could be uncapped and the rubber jars pulled out of the box.



After disassembling the battery completely, bad plates, veneer sheets, cracked jars and caps were replaced and the box repaired or replaced as needed. Then the stacks of plates and veneer were pressed and lead bars soldered across the top of the plates.



With the jars reinserted in the box, the pressed plate stacks would be quickly set into the jars. Put on the caps, pour on tar and let cool. Solder external bus bars to connect the cells, fill with electrolyte and screw on the filler caps.

According to the NHTSA, preliminary reports indicate the crash occurred when a tractor-trailer made a left turn in front of the Tesla at an intersection on a non-controlled access highway, and the car failed to apply the brakes.



According to Tesla, "neither autopilot nor the driver noticed the white side of the tractor-trailer against a brightly lit sky, so the brake was not applied. According to Tesla there is a fatality every 94 million miles million km among all type of vehicles in the U.



The instrument panel is a The gearbox can be set to drive, neutral, reverse, and park. A top line displays status symbols and provides shortcuts to Charging, HomeLink, Driver Profiles, vehicle information software version and the vehicle identification number and Bluetooth.



The second line provides access to several apps including Media, Nav driven by Google Maps, and thus is separate from the Nav on instrument panel, Energy, Web, Camera and Phone. The central main viewing area displays the two active apps, subdivided into upper and lower areas.



Most apps can be expanded to take up the entire area. At the bottom is access to various controls and settings for the vehicle such as doors, locks and lights as well as temperature controls and a secondary volume control.



Audi later delivered this technology in its model year in Europe, and in North America in The map display on the inch screen requires a constant Internet connection, so navigation is limited in areas without mobile network coverage.



The Nav on the instrument panel is loaded on the car and does not need Internet access to function. Enthusiasts have developed the Open Vehicle Monitoring System OVMS which allows the owner to remotely observe a variety of different vehicle operating parameters, such as battery state of charge, typically using a smartphone.

In February, the Automotive Science Group ASG published the result of a study conducted to assess the life-cycle of over 1, automobiles across nine categories sold in North America. The study ranked the Model S as the best environmental performer in the full-size cars category.



For the assessment, the study used the average electricity mix of the U. The Nissan Leaf had the smallest life-cycle environmental footprint of any model year automobile available in the North American market.



In, a study by the Union of Concerned Scientists found that an electric vehicle in the United States with similar efficiency to the Model S is responsible for the production of the same amount of CO 2 as a gasoline-powered car that gets 34 to MPG, depending on the source of electricity in the region in which the car is being charged.



The study estimated that nearly half of Americans lived in regions where an electric vehicle would result in less emissions than a 50 MPG hybrid vehicle. During their life-cycle, EVs emit about half the amount of comparable fossil cars.



Tesla recommends that the primary method of charging be overnight charging at home, "just like your mobile phone". Tesla Model S vehicles come with the Mobile Connector, which allows charging at up to 40 amps and includes adapters for connecting to a variety of electricity sources.



The Tesla Wall Connectors is available for installation at a home or business, and it allows charging at up to The Tesla Destination charging network is a network of businesses that have installed Tesla Wall Connectors.



These units are provided to the businesses by Tesla for free or at a heavily discounted price, although the business is responsible for the cost of electricity. As of April [update] , over 5, businesses were participating in the program, and Tesla plans to increase that number to 15, by the end of In, Tesla began building a network of volt charging stations, called Tesla Superchargers, to facilitate long-distance travel.



As of June [update] , Supercharger stations, with 5, chargers, were operating worldwide, [] and Tesla plans to have other 10, chargers installed by the end of Along the West Coast corridor the Superchargers's grid access is assisted by a solar carport system some including a battery of a few hundred kWh [] provided by SolarCity.



All Tesla Supercharger stations were originally planned to be assisted by solar power. Supercharging hardware is a standard on all vehicles sold by Tesla, except the original Roadster. However, in July, the Insurance Institute for Highway Safety IIHS found that during front crash tests, the Model S safety belts let the driver's torso move too far forward, resulting in the head striking the steering wheel hard through the airbag.



This problem was already pointed out in one of the IIHS's earliers tests, to which Tesla responded they would improve their safety belt design, which, according to the IIHS's latest tests, has not been done.



The first widely reported Model S fire occurred several minutes after the vehicle hit metal debris on the Washington State Route highway in Kent, Washington on October 1, The driver stated that he hit something while exiting the HOV lane.



The module was evidently punctured by a "curved section" that fell off a truck and was recovered near the accident. Built-in vents directed the flames away from the vehicle so that the fire did not enter the passenger compartment.



According to Tesla, the firefighters followed standard procedure; using large amounts of water to extinguish the fire was correct, [] however, puncturing the metal firewall to gain access to the fire also allowed the flames to spread to the front trunk.
